German National Bank | Liberty National Bank | Liberty National Bank |
The German National Bank, 1912, 609 Madison. The bank changed its name to the Liberty National Bank in January 1918 during a waive of anti-German hysteria that swept Covington and other parts of the country. The Peoples Savings Bank & Trust Co., on the s.w. corner of 6th & Madison in Covington | ||
The Peoples Savings Bank and Trust would later merge with the German National Bank (see note above), which had renamed itself the Liberty National Bank. They became the Peoples-Liberty Bank and Trust, which was bought by the First National Bank of Cincinnati, which became Star Bank, to be bought by US Bank of Minneapolis. Got that? Care? | ||
